Double Lace Rib Hat #703

This hat is such a satisfying knit that you'll want to work up more than one. The lace pattern is simple to work and quick to memorize. It's a great take-along project that you can work on anywhere. I've also designed a cowl (#702) and fingerless mitts (#704) to match (#702-4 is the whole 3-piece set).
The stitch patterns are presented in written format only.
Skill Level: Easy
Skills Used: Lace knitting, decreasing, knitting in the round
Finished Measurements: 18" (45.5 cm) brim circumference; 9" (23 cm) height; Note: To fit average adult; brim will easily stretch to approximately 22" (56 cm).
Materials: 95 yards (87 meters)
Needles and Notions: One 16" (40 cm) long circular needle and one set of five double-pointed needles, size US 11 (8 mm), OR SIZE NEEDED TO OBTAIN GAUGE; stitch marker
Gauge: In Double Lace Rib, 12.5 sts and 14 rnds = 4" (10 cm), unstretched
